Education savings accounts: If you’re saving money for qualified education purposes, education savings plans allow you to invest in stocks, generally through mutual funds and target-date portfolios. These accounts include 529 plans and Coverdell Education Savings Accounts.

Use a direct stock purchase plan. If you’d prefer to invest just a few stocks, many blue-chip companies offer plans that make it possible to purchase their stock directly. Many programs offer commission-free trades, but they may require other fees when you sell or transfer your shares.

So, let’s get started. First, what is a stock? When you buy a share of stock, you’re purchasing partial ownership of a publicly traded company. For example, if you buy a share of McDonald’s, you’re becoming a partial owner of that company. These shares are bought and sold in a marketplace called an exchange, and prices are set according to the changes in supply and demand for those shares.
